Ford Expands Support of Collision Tech Training Program
Ford Motor Company has a formed strategic partnership with Enterprise Holdings, through the Enterprise Holdings Foundation, to support the growth of the Collision Engineering Program (CEP) currently operating at several schools around the country, the organizations announced. NFIB Launches Small Business Podcast
The National Federation of Independent Business (NFIB) has launched a new national podcast, titled Small Business Rundown, the organization announced. The podcast will grow to feature NFIB experts, small business owners, and others discussing and analyzing how legislative efforts in Washington D.C. and state capitals across the country impact small businesses, the organization said.
